Arbitrary Code Execution via @font-face CSS Rules in Mozilla Firefox, Thunderbird, and SeaMonkey

CVE-2010-3768 · HIGH Severity

AV:N/AC:M/AU:N/C:C/I:C/A:C

Mozilla Firefox before 3.5.16 and 3.6.x before 3.6.13, Thunderbird before 3.0.11 and 3.1.x before 3.1.7, and SeaMonkey before 2.0.11 do not properly validate downloadable fonts before use within an operating system's font implementation,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via vectors related to @font-face Cascading Style Sheets (CSS) rules.
